The Ministry of Home Affairs recently released data highlighting a sharp rise in cybercrime cases across the country. According to official records, the total number of cybercrime incidents increased by over 20% compared to the previous year. Experts believe this surge is driven by expanded internet access, the rising use of smartphones, and a lack of public awareness about online security.

States such as Uttar Pradesh, Karnataka, and Maharashtra reported the highest number of cases, with financial frauds, fake online profiles, and cyberstalking among the most common offenses. The government has identified social media platforms and digital payment systems as frequent targets for cybercriminals.

In response to the growing threat, the government is stepping up its efforts to improve cybersecurity infrastructure. This includes increasing digital literacy, promoting awareness campaigns, and enhancing coordination between law enforcement agencies. The Ministry has also emphasized the need for individuals to take personal precautions, such as using strong passwords and avoiding suspicious links.

Furthermore, cyber police stations are being equipped with modern tools and trained personnel to handle complex investigations. The Centre is also working towards establishing a centralized mechanism for quicker reporting and faster resolution of cybercrime cases.

Officials urge citizens to report cybercrimes promptly and use the national cybercrime reporting portal for assistance. The Ministry reiterated its commitment to ensuring safety in the digital world while continuing to evolve with emerging technologies and threats.
